Vehicle/Pedestrian Collision Investigation in South Seattle

Detectives are conducting their investigation following a vehicle/pedestrian collision in the 3600 block of South McClellan Street.  The pedestrian, a woman in her 70s, sustained serious injuries and was transported to Harborview Medical Center for treatment.

The collision occurred today at approximately 1:00 pm.  It is believed that the woman was walking with her dog at the time of the collision. The dog—described as a black lab mix, approximately 40 pounds, with a leash—ran off when the collision occurred, and it is believed that the dog may have sustained injuries as well.

Detectives from the Traffic Collision Investigation Squad (TCIS) responded and processed the scene.  Officers evaluated the driver, also a woman in her 70s, and did not find any signs of impairment.

Police are asking anyone who sees the dog to please call 911 and reference SPD report number 2016-227401.  This remains an active and on going investigation.
